Whiting brushes off allegations that radio ban poses safety fears

©WRI2 FIA Formula 1 race director Charlie Whiting has refuted claims that this year's new rules regarding limited radio communications may lead to safety concerns for drivers. In a bid to force more autonomy on drivers out on the race track, the sport's governing body further restricted the amount of communication between a driver and his team, prohibiting the latter to convey any information or detail which may aid the former in his driving or strategy. As it dealt with Nico Rosberg's rising brake temperatures in Australia, Mercedes' Toto Wolff suggested the team's pitwall struggled to communicate the  problem while remaining within  the radio rules.
